Balcony Waterproofing in Kitsap County, WA

Balcony waterproofing services involve applying specialized membranes and sealants to protect balcony surfaces from water infiltration and damage. This service is essential for maintaining the integrity of balconies,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or moisture exposure. Projects typically include waterproofing new constructions, as well as repairing and upgrading existing balconies that may have cracks, leaks, or deterioration. Property owners often want to understand the types of waterproofing materials used, the scope of the work needed to prevent water intrusion, and how long the protection will last to ensure the safety and durability of their outdoor spaces.

Before requesting balcony waterproofing, homeowners should assess the current condition of their balcony, including any visible signs of water leaks, cracks, or surface wear. It’s helpful to know the size and structure of the balcony, as well as any previous repairs or issues that may influence the waterproofing approach. Understanding the specific areas that need attention and the expected lifespan of the waterproofing system can assist in making informed decisions about the best solutions for protecting outdoor living spaces from water damage.

Balcony Waterproofing Questions

What is balcony waterproofing? Balcony waterproofing involves applying a protective layer to prevent water from penetrating the surface and causing damage.

Why is waterproofing important for balconies? It helps prevent water leaks, structural damage, and mold growth, extending the lifespan of the balcony.

What types of waterproofing materials are used? Common materials include liquid membranes, sheet membranes, and cementitious coatings designed for outdoor use.

When should balcony waterproofing be considered? Waterproofing is recommended during balcony renovations or if signs of water damage, such as leaks or cracking, are present.
